How much do director of accounting j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 4, 2026, the average yearly pay for director of accounting in Iowa is $126,186.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$98,600.00 and $150,300.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a director of accounting do?

A Director of Accounting oversees all accounting operations within an organization, ensuring financial accuracy and compliance with regulations. They manage accounting teams, develop financial policies, and produce reports for senior management. Their responsibilities often include budgeting, auditing, and implementing internal controls. Directors of Accounting play a key role in strategic financial planning and help guide the company’s financial decisions.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a director of accounting?

To thrive as a Director of Accounting, you need advanced knowledge of accounting principles, financial reporting, and regulatory compliance, typically supported by a CPA or relevant accounting degree. Expertise with ERP systems like SAP or Oracle, and familiarity with financial analysis tools, is commonly required, along with knowledge of GAAP or IFRS standards. Strong leadership, strategic thinking, and communication skills enable effective team management and cross-departmental collaboration. These skills ensure accurate financial oversight, regulatory compliance, and informed decision-making critical to an organization’s financial health.

What are some typical challenges a director of accounting faces when managing a diverse team?

Directors of Accounting often lead teams with varying experience levels and backgrounds, which can present challenges in aligning processes and ensuring consistent adherence to company policies. Successfully navigating different communication styles and fostering professional development are key aspects of the role. Additionally, balancing strategic oversight with hands-on problem-solving—especially during audits or financial reporting periods—requires strong leadership and adaptability. Building a collaborative, high-performing team environment is essential to meet organizational goals and regulatory requirements.

What is the difference between Director Of Accounting vs Accounting Manager?

AspectDirector Of AccountingAccounting Manager
ResponsibilitiesOversees entire accounting department, develops financial strategies, ensures compliance with regulationsManages daily accounting operations, supervises accounting staff, prepares financial reports
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ree in Accounting or Finance, CPA often preferred, extensive experienceBachelor's degree in Accounting, Finance, or related field, relevant experience required
Work EnvironmentStrategic, leadership-focused, often in corporate or large organizational settingsOperational, team management, often in corporate or mid-sized organizations

The main difference between a Director Of Accounting and an Accounting Manager lies in scope and strategic focus. The Director oversees the entire accounting function and sets financial strategies, while the Accounting Manager handles daily operations and team supervision. Both roles require similar credentials but differ in leadership level and responsibilities.

Job description

Job Summary

The Director of Accounting is a hands-on leadership role responsible for the integrity, accuracy, and timeliness of the company's financial statements and reporting. Reporting to the Chief Financial Officer, this role leads the Accounts Receivable and Accounts Payable teams and partners closely with the Director of Accounting Operations, who leads sales and inventory-related transactional support and processing.


This role is well suited to someone who genuinely enjoys the mechanics of accounting — reconciliations, close processes, and getting the details right — while also being able to manage a team, work cross-functionally, and support the company through growth, acquisitions, and system changes.


Essential Duties and Responsibilities

-Own the preparation of monthly, quarterly, and annual financial statements

-Lead and manage the month-end and year-end close process, ensuring deadlines are met and financials are accurate and complete

-Prepare and deliver financial reporting packages and analysis for the CFO and executive leadership

-Serve as a key point of contact for the independent CPA firm during the annual audit; prepare audit schedules, support requests, and coordinate fieldwork

-Ensure account reconciliations are completed timely and accurately across the general ledger

-Directly manage and develop the Accounts Receivable (AR) and Accounts Payable (AP) teams, setting priorities and building team accountability

-Partner with the Director of Accounting Operations to ensure smooth handoffs between transactional processing and financial reporting

-Calculate and process sales/employee commissions accurately and on schedule

-Support payroll accounting, including reconciliation of payroll-related accounts

-Support cash management, banking relationships, and treasury functions, including monitoring cash positions and assisting with forecasting

-Provide accounting support related to inventory-heavy operations

-Support due diligence, integration, and accounting work related to acquisitions

-Assist with accounting system conversions and process improvement initiatives

-Roll up sleeves as needed — this role is expected to be hands-on, not purely supervisory


Position Qualifications

-Bachelor's degree in Accounting or equivalent required

-Minimum of 7 years of accounting experience which includes 3–5 years of public accounting experience, and/or 2–4 years in a Controller or Assistant Controller role

-CPA preferred

-Successful prior experience managing or supervising a team

-Experience with payroll, commission calculations, banking/treasury management, and inventory accounting

-Experience with accounting software or system conversions

-Experience supporting acquisitions or business integrations

-Prior experience in equipment dealership, construction, manufacturing, distribution, or another inventory-heavy industry preferred

-High level of attention to detail and data accuracy

-Strong problem-solving and critical-thinking skills

-Genuinely enjoys reconciliations and the discipline of getting the numbers right

-Passionate about the completeness and accuracy of financial data

-Willing to be hands-on and work through the details, not just delegate

-Comfortable operating in a mid-market company environment where roles span both strategic and tactical work

-Must be an excellent communicator, orally and in writing, with the ability to communicate to employees and partners at all levels

-Must exemplify the company’s values of Integrity, Courtesy, Respect, Innovation, and Safety
